Profile Description: We have a large varity on the menu from BBQ to clean tasty blackened or fried Catfish, to our tasty Chef Salads that can be topped with any meat in our kitchen. We have the best Prime Ribeye Steaks cut to order with a fabulous house dipping sauce. We are one of the only BBQ Houses in these parts that make our sauce from scrath (nothing from a bottle), we have our House Sauce, so good you can drink and our Spicy Sauce that I have been told is like holy water.
